Nursing professionals here can expect to earn a competitive salary, with estimates showing average hourly rates ranging from $28 to $35, aligning closely with the state’s mean annual wage for registered nurses of approximately $65,000. Nationally, registered nurses earn a mean annual wage of around $80,000, reflecting a regional variation that highlights Maine’s lower cost of living and appealing lifestyle. In our city, the nursing job market is relatively robust, with recent estimates indicating a growing demand for qualified nursing professionals. The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ics suggests that Ellsworth and its surrounding areas will need approximately 20% more registered nurses over the next few years, echoing national trends driven by an aging population and increased healthcare access. Currently, NurseRecruiter estimates around 500 nurses employed in the region, with a healthy market for travel nursing and per diem roles, particularly during the summer months when tourist activity peaks. Nearby cities such as Bangor and Bar Harbor present competitive options for nursing positions, with Bangor offering salaries in the range of $35 to $42 per hour due to its urban setting, while Bar Harbor, known for its seasonal influx of tourists, offers fluctuating demand in the healthcare sector.
